Chelsea charged with 74 rule breaches involving football agents

Chelsea charged with 74 rule breaches involving football agents

The Football Association have charged Chelsea with 74 rule breaches related to payments to football agents between 2009 and 2022 when Russian billionaire Roman Abramovich owned the club, Afrosport reports. The breaches involve Chelsea's dealings with agents, intermediaries and third-party investments particularly between the 2010-11 and 2015-16 seasons. Paqueta cleared of spot-fixing allegations following FA investigation

West Ham United midfielder Lucas Paqueta has been cleared of spot-fixing allegations by an independent regulatory commission, bringing an end to a long-running investigation launched by the Football Association, Afrosport reports. The Brazil international had been under scrutiny since August 2023, when the FA opened a case into claims that he intentionally received yellow cards to influence the betting market. Arsenal handed £65,000 fine for player misconduct against Wolves

Arsenal handed £65,000 fine for player misconduct against Wolves

Arsenal have been handed a huge fine by the Football Association following their players’ reaction to the sending off of Myles Lewis-Skelly by referee Michael Oliver against Wolves last month. Mikel Arteta's side have been instructed to pay a fine of £65,000 (€80,000) after failing to control their players at the Molineux Stadium on 25 January.
